This is a MATLAB model of an end-to-end chain compliant to the DVB-T2 standard (ETSI EN 302 755 available from www.etsi.org). It was originally developed within the DVB consortium (www.dvb.org) by AICIA, BBC, Pace, Panasonic and SIDSA.

Features

  • DVB-T2-compliant end-to-end chain
  • Channel simulation including various channel models
  • Bit-error ratio (BER) simulations
  • Generation of reference stream files in the format defined by the Validation and Verification (V&V) group of DVB-T2
  • Parameter sets for all V&V test cases
  • Operation with Transport Stream input
  • Operation with T2-MI (modulator interface) input
  • I/Q output file generation
  • Support for versions 1.1.1, 1.2.1 and 1.3.1 of ETSI EN 302 755
  • Support for T2-Lite
